Valor Holdings Revenue

In the fiscal year ending March 31, 2026, Valor Holdings had annual revenue of 924.11B JPY with 8.15% growth. Valor Holdings had revenue of 251.52B in the quarter ending March 31, 2026, with 10.16% growth.

Revenue Definition

Revenue, also called sales, is the amount of money a company receives from its business activities, such as sales of products or services. Revenue does not take any expenses into account and is therefore different from profits.
